| Other details |
War service: Egypt, Gallipoli Admitted to 15th Stationary Hospital, Mudros, 28(?) June 1915 (diarrhoea); discharged to duty, 2 July 1915; rejoined unit, Gallipoli, 4 July 1915. Wounded in action (date not recorded); admitted to EA Hospital, Cairo, 9 July 915 (gun shot wound, right arm). Commenced return to New Zealand on board HMNZT 'Tahiti', 11 September 1915; discharged (medically unfit), 11 November 1915 Total war service: 305 days (of which 148 days were abroad) Medals: 1914-15 Star, British War Medal, Victory Medal |
